Informationen zum Autor David Orrell: David Orrell is a Canadian mathematician who lives in Oxford, the university from which he received his doctorate. His work in the prediction of complex systems such as the weather and climate has been featured in New Scientist, the Financial Times, BBC Radio and CBC TV. He was a finalist in the 2007 Canadian Science Writers' Association book award. His most recent book was Economyths (Icon, 2010). Klappentext Today, economics is everywhere, and it's never been more popular- as bestselling books such as Freakonomics attest. But what is economics really about? What do the great economists think, and what can economics do for us today? David Orrell explains all in Introducing's trademark intelligent style, accompanied by brilliant illustrations from Borin van Loon.
